Alabama's dominant performance against Ole Miss over the weekend resulted in two SEC weekly awards for pitchers Kayla Beaver and Jocelyn Briski.

Beaver threw a complete-game shutout, marking her ninth complete game and fifth shutout of the season. She allowed only one baserunner to advance past second base while striking out nine. In the two games against the Rebels, Beaver recorded a total of 11.2 strikeouts and secured two wins. On Sunday, she pitched 4.2 shutout innings to seal the sweep.

Briski, in her first career SEC start, also impressed by pitching a complete-game win. She held Ole Miss to just one unearned run on six hits and two walks over 7.0 innings. This was Briski's second complete game of the season, with her first one occurring in her Alabama debut against Georgia Tech on Feb. 9 in Atlanta.

These awards mark the first for both Beaver and Briski in their Tide careers and the fourth for Alabama this season.
